SZX10 - Advanced Routine Stereo Zoom Microscope The Olympus SZX10 is designed for routine research. It offers a maximum numerical aperture (NA) of 0.2, producing a resolution of 600 line pairs per millimetre. With this resolution (and peerless magnification) you can make your work more efficient, more precise and gain much more information from your samples. The Olympus SZX10 provides a zoom ratio of 10:1. With a broad range of objectives it is a fully modular system offering a range of options. Its compatibility with different imaging devices enables various application-dedicated configurations in materials science.
• Resolution of 600 LP/mm
• High Numerical Aperture (0.2)
• Maximum magnification (126x)
• Large Field of View (69.8 mm)
• Long Working Distance (171 mm)
SZX16 - Research Stereo Zoom Microscope The Olympus SZX16 is designed for advanced research and leaves other stereos in its wake with a maximum numerical aperture (NA) of 0.3, producing a superior resolution of 900 line pairs per millimetre. With such amazing resolution (and peerless magnification) you can make your work more efficient, more precise and gain much more information from your samples. The Olympus SZX16 provides a large zoom ratio of 16.4:1. With this seamless zoom ratio combined with the most comprehensive range of parfocal objectives (0.5x, 1.0x, 1.6x & 2.0x), the SZX16 can take you from a macro-view to a micro-view allowing e.g. visualisation of ultra precise details on manufactured micro devices.
• Superior resolution of 900 LP/mm
• High Numerical Aperture (0,3)
• Maximum magnification (230x)
• Large Field of View (104,8 mm)
• Long Working Distance (141 mm) -

The GX41 is a compact microscope equipped with all the functions required for metallurgical observation. The GX41 has adopted infinity corrected UIS optics while retaining the handiness and mobility of its predecessor the CK40M. Its compact design makes it light enough to carry and be placed alongside the specimen grinder. Among the new features of the GX41 are an improved dust protection and the system expandability. While the basic functions of the microscope are integrated into the frame, the GX41 can be combined with various accessories like digital cameras, discussion units and drawing attachments.
• UIS optics for excellent optical performance
• Portable and easy to carry
• Mirror stage for convenient specimen confirmation
• Highly expandable system

BX51/BX51M Upright Inspection and Research Microscope
The BX51 offers a full product line-up for every purpose and even for special material science applications. Near infrared light observations are possible with the same microscope body and reflected light illuminator. The BX51 provides great system versatility. The BX51 microscope model offers reflected and transmitted light illumination, while the BX51M offers only reflected light illumination.
• Universal microscope
• Full product line-up for any application
• Flexible and versatile
